  • Young and Empowered Through Education
    Veronica Aguilar, an Arizona native and first-generation college student who holds a business degree and an MBA from ASU’s W.P. Carey School of Business. She is the Vice President of Recruitment at Teach For America (TFA) and the founder and chair of Young & Empowered Women (Y&E), a nonprofit uplifting diverse female leaders across Arizona. Veronica’s personal commitment to TFA’s mission to ensure all children receive an excellent education began 13 years ago as a corps member teaching 4th grade. In response to the COVID-19 pandemic, Veronica launched Young & Empowered Women, which has grown into a 501(c)(3) nonprofit serving over 200 members—67% women of color and 60% first-generation college graduates. Her leadership has earned honors including Phoenix Business Journal’s 40 Under 40 and the 2022 ATHENA Young Professional Award.   • Family Promise
    Family Promise is a community solution to family homelessness. They provide bedrooms for families in transition from homelessness to sustainable housing.  Funded by donors like you, Family Promise has a 70% success rate of returning families to sustainable housing within 60 days of arrival. In their 25 year history, they have provided housing to over 3,000 families. In 2025, they expect to shelter nearly 300 families and assist another 100 families with prevention services.
